IP 地址 : 21.226.231.65
IP InfoIP 地址 | 21.226.231.65 |
---|---|
rDNS | 65.231.226.21.in-addr.arpa |
主机名 | - |
最近查找
- 216.82.142.135
- 64.24.68.117
- 200.201.57.193
- 18.234.26.109
- 5.177.53.149
- 32.100.71.105
- 68.135.128.210
- 53.76.128.114
- 126.159.72.148
- 2.181.195.20
- 134.18.196.58
- 49.31.58.127
- 2.74.177.55
- 12.148.229.203
- 147.70.104.120
- 49.5.154.20
- 9.217.155.100
- 17.51.4.36
- 4.121.76.245
- 4.208.51.49
- 148.212.138.113
- 11.44.230.63
- 12.131.201.158
- 8.58.48.106
- 205.69.119.53
- 5.119.141.205
- 29.156.190.104
- 50.77.13.235
- 8.238.238.172
- 13.106.215.203
- 213.66.100.99
- 1.131.8.144
- 2.156.103.76
- 9.137.96.98
- 48.226.153.164